Lagos LG elections: Ballot papers found in bus at Agege [PHOTO]



Some ballot papers for Saturday’s local government, allegedly cornered by agents of the ruling All Progressives Congress, APC, in lagos, were intercepted during the conduct.

The ballot papers were found in one of the seven commercial buses in front of Agege LGA secretariat.

They were discovered by agents of opposition parties who accused APC of trying to rig the election.

Occupants of the vehicle absconded after their cover was blown.

DAILYPOST reports that the APC is leading in all local government council areas.
